A great game on tap Monday night between Virginia and Syracuse has Gambling911.com pitted against our friends at Bookmaker, who have been very good at making picks this season.


CLAIM YOUR CASH SIGNUP BONUS UP TO $1000 ON ALL DEPOSITS HERE

Bookmaker has Virginia winning by 8 points against Syracuse, covering what is now a -6 point Cavs spread.  The line had been -7, dropped to -5.5 and has since bounced back to -6.  Action  was 75% on UVA by mid-afternoon.

Gambling911.com was giving Syracuse a 58% chance of covering and counting this as a free pick

The Orange have played competitively against Virginia in the overall series.. 

This is only the second time of the season that Syracuse will play a home game as an underdog.

Another motivating factor for the win...From Syracuse.com:

Syracuse’s last four games have helped it solidify its NCAA Tournament resume, one that currently has the Orange universally projected into the field by a solid margin. Syracuse would eliminate even the wildest concerns with a win.

Aside from Bookmaker backing the other side, Sagarin also suggests the line should be UVA -8.  These factors are keeping us from boosting the Orange's chances any more than 58%.
